That’s why you get a sore throat

woman takes care of the neck

When you have a sore throat, it can be either due to a virus or a bacterium.

  • Virus: Most often, a sore throat is caused by a virus. Viruses always flourish in our environment and they keep evolving. These are viruses that cause colds and flu, for example.
  • Bacteria: You can also get a sore throat due to a bacterial infection. Bacterial sore throat can be a disease in itself, but can also occur along with viruses.

How to get rid of sore throat faster

man with sore throat

You can recover more quickly from sore throat by drinking plenty of fluids and getting enough rest. Follow these four house tips to get well as soon as possible.

If you are ill, drink more fluids than usual

Be sure to drink plenty of fluids if you are sick. Cold water can feel a little uncomfortable if you have a sore throat, so it can sometimes be better to drink water at room temperature.

Dryness makes it all worse. Your throat hurts more in the morning because the throat tends to dry out during the night. Therefore, try to keep your neck hydrated. Eat hard sweets or lozenges to promote the production of saliva.

2. Avoid smoking to get rid of sore throat faster

If you have a sore throat, try not to smoke. Otherwise, it may take longer to get upstairs again. Tobacco smoke will create more discomfort and increase the pain. And besides, it’s unhealthy in any case.

3. Avoid eating just before bedtime to relieve sore throat

Eat well before bedtime to allow your body to digest food. Otherwise, you risk acid reflux and heartburn exacerbating the pain. By eating two hours before going to bed, you allow the food to be digested before you go to sleep.

4. Make sure to get plenty of rest to get you faster over sore throat

Many people forget how important it is to rest. Rest gives your body more surplus to fight the disease and to regenerate itself. Lie down on the couch with a book or in front of the television and take a nap with a clear conscience. You will recover much faster.

Do you need to take penicillin to recover quickly from sore throat?

Before you throw yourself over antibiotics, it is important for you to understand that it can only fight bacteria, not viruses. If you have a viral infection, antibiotics make no difference.

If you have a bacterial infection, your doctor may prescribe penicillin. If you have a bacterial sore throat, you will probably find that you:

  • Gets high fever
  • Suddenly sore throat
  • Has swallowing pain
  • Has swollen tonsils or lymph nodes
  • Have pain in the ears

It is best to let the sore throat go away on its own, as far as possible. You run the risk of the disease-causing bacteria in your body becoming immune to penicillin if you are treated with it too often.
